What is the volume of 35.0 g of propylene glycol if the density of propylene glycol is 1.036 g/ cm3?
A.) 33.8 cm3
B.) 33.78 cm3
C.) 34 cm3
D.) 33.784 cm3

mass = 35.0 g
density = 1.036 g/cm³
volume = ?
therefore:
D = m / V
1.036 = 35.0 / V
V = 35.0 / 1.036
V = 33.784 cm³
answer D
